We stayed here for 1 night on our way to Boston. Having stayed at Baymont Inns before & having read the somewhat decent reviews we took a chance. The hotel is far up off the main road so it is quiet but that is about the end of the positives. The beds felt like slabs of cement, the baseboard heater pinged all night (sounded like water drip), there was signs of mold near the ceiling in the bathroom and the neighbor kept going in & out of his room until all hours, leaving the door to slam shut...suggestion, take the springs off so people can close them properly. Needless to say we did not get much sleep. Did I mention the huge spotlight outside our room? The continental breakfast was standard at best. Baymont emailed me a survey about the hotel, which I went into great detail about....have not heard a thing since. If you need to stay in the area, I would suggest White River Junction, much better quality hotels there.
